What is the first sign of Glaucoma?
Loss of peripheral or side vision There may be gradual loss of vision in some cases Severe eye pain, headache, with nausea and vomiting, red eyes and hazy cornea with marked loss or vision may be seen in acute attack of angle closure Glaucoma.
What happens if you have Glaucoma?
Glaucoma occurs due to increase in the pressure of the eye which leads to optic nerve damage. if this is not treated timely then it can lead to permanent blindness.
Can Glaucoma be stopped?
Glaucoma if detected early can be slowed by taking anti glaucoma medications. Surgery may be needed if anti glaucoma medications fail to control the IOP and optic nerve damage.
However, if detected in late stages then it may be difficult to preserve the vision.
How quickly does glaucoma progress?
Untreated acute glaucoma can cause irreversible loss of vision. Chronic glaucoma if left untreated results in gradual loss of vision. However, timely detection and prompt treatment gives very good results and is vision saving.

What age do you get glaucoma?
It usually occurs above the age of 40. However, it may also occur in young adults, infants and kids. It occurs in African Americans at a younger age and causes more vision loss.

Can you live a normal life with Glaucoma?
Yes, if detected on time, the quality of life remains good on antiglaucoma treatment. Even in advanced cases, visual rehabilitation can be achieved by low vision aids.
Is watching TV bad for glaucoma?
No. watching TV is not bad for glaucoma. Using your eyes doesn’t do any harm.
Does high blood pressure cause glaucoma?
High BP has been linked to Ocular Hypertension ( elevated IOP)
which may be a precursor of Glaucoma.
